Step-by-Step Calibration Process

Planning and Preparation

Prior to any type of calibration session, gather details on the gadget's background: when was it last adjusted, under what environmental conditions, and what resistance degrees are needed? Establishing a regulated setting-- steady temperature level, marginal resonance-- is vital, specifically when collaborating with sensitive tools made use of in width labs.

Doing Calibration

Let's state you're calibrating a micrometer. You would certainly start by cleaning the anvils, examining zero settings, and afterwards determining scale blocks of known density. Record each reading, compare it to the reference worth, and determine any inconsistency. If your micrometer measures a 10.000 mm block as 10.005 mm, you recognize it's off by +0.005 mm and requires adjustment.

Documentation and Certification

After adjustments, put together a calibration certificate describing examination approaches, ecological conditions, tool identification, and results. Several sectors identify certificates deducible to bodies like the NCSL International-- this ensures audits and customers that your measurements are reputable. The certification usually includes instruments' serial numbers, date of calibration, next due day, and the service technician's signature.
